@@ -12,9 +12,9 @@ export class Options {
12
12
verbose : { type : OptionType . Boolean , alias : "v" } ,
13
13
version : { type : OptionType . Boolean } ,
14
14
help : { type : OptionType . Boolean , alias : "h" } ,
15
- profileDir : { type : OptionType . String , private : true } ,
15
+ profileDir : { type : OptionType . String , hasSensitiveValue : true } ,
16
16
analyticsClient : { type : OptionType . String } ,
17
- path : { type : OptionType . String , alias : "p" , private : true } ,
17
+ path : { type : OptionType . String , alias : "p" , hasSensitiveValue : true } ,
18
18
// This will parse all non-hyphenated values as strings.
19
19
_ : { type : OptionType . String }
20
20
} ;
@@ -47,14 +47,14 @@ export class Options {
47
47
framework : { type : OptionType . String } ,
48
48
frameworkVersion : { type : OptionType . String } ,
49
49
forDevice : { type : OptionType . Boolean } ,
50
- provision : { type : OptionType . Object , private : true } ,
50
+ provision : { type : OptionType . Object , hasSensitiveValue : true } ,
51
51
client : { type : OptionType . Boolean , default : true } ,
52
52
env : { type : OptionType . Object } ,
53
53
production : { type : OptionType . Boolean } ,
54
54
debugTransport : { type : OptionType . Boolean } ,
55
55
keyStorePath : { type : OptionType . String } ,
56
56
keyStorePassword : { type : OptionType . String , } ,
57
- keyStoreAlias : { type : OptionType . String , private : true } ,
57
+ keyStoreAlias : { type : OptionType . String , hasSensitiveValue : true } ,
58
58
keyStoreAliasPassword : { type : OptionType . String } ,
59
59
ignoreScripts : { type : OptionType . Boolean } ,
60
60
disableNpmInstall : { type : OptionType . Boolean } ,
@@ -75,48 +75,48 @@ export class Options {
75
75
androidTypings : { type : OptionType . Boolean } ,
76
76
bundle : { type : OptionType . String } ,
77
77
all : { type : OptionType . Boolean } ,
78
- teamId : { type : OptionType . Object , private : true } ,
78
+ teamId : { type : OptionType . Object , hasSensitiveValue : true } ,
79
79
syncAllFiles : { type : OptionType . Boolean , default : false } ,
80
80
chrome : { type : OptionType . Boolean } ,
81
81
inspector : { type : OptionType . Boolean } ,
82
82
clean : { type : OptionType . Boolean } ,
83
83
watch : { type : OptionType . Boolean , default : true } ,
84
84
background : { type : OptionType . String } ,
85
- username : { type : OptionType . String , private : true } ,
85
+ username : { type : OptionType . String , hasSensitiveValue : true } ,
86
86
pluginName : { type : OptionType . String } ,
87
87
hmr : { type : OptionType . Boolean } ,
88
88
collection : { type : OptionType . String , alias : "c" } ,
89
89
json : { type : OptionType . Boolean } ,
90
- avd : { type : OptionType . String , private : true } ,
90
+ avd : { type : OptionType . String , hasSensitiveValue : true } ,
91
91
// check not used
92
92
config : { type : OptionType . Array } ,
93
93
insecure : { type : OptionType . Boolean , alias : "k" } ,
94
94
debug : { type : OptionType . Boolean , alias : "d" } ,
95
95
timeout : { type : OptionType . String } ,
96
- device : { type : OptionType . String , private : true } ,
97
- availableDevices : { type : OptionType . Boolean , private : true } ,
98
- appid : { type : OptionType . String , private : true } ,
99
- geny : { type : OptionType . String , private : true } ,
96
+ device : { type : OptionType . String , hasSensitiveValue : true } ,
97
+ availableDevices : { type : OptionType . Boolean , hasSensitiveValue : true } ,
98
+ appid : { type : OptionType . String , hasSensitiveValue : true } ,
99
+ geny : { type : OptionType . String , hasSensitiveValue : true } ,
100
100
debugBrk : { type : OptionType . Boolean } ,
101
101
debugPort : { type : OptionType . Number } ,
102
102
start : { type : OptionType . Boolean } ,
103
103
stop : { type : OptionType . Boolean } ,
104
- ddi : { type : OptionType . String , private : true } , // the path to developer disk image
104
+ ddi : { type : OptionType . String , hasSensitiveValue : true } , // the path to developer disk image
105
105
justlaunch : { type : OptionType . Boolean } ,
106
- file : { type : OptionType . String , private : true } ,
106
+ file : { type : OptionType . String , hasSensitiveValue : true } ,
107
107
force : { type : OptionType . Boolean , alias : "f" } ,
108
108
// remove legacy
109
109
companion : { type : OptionType . Boolean } ,
110
110
emulator : { type : OptionType . Boolean } ,
111
111
sdk : { type : OptionType . String } ,
112
- template : { type : OptionType . String , private : true } ,
113
- certificate : { type : OptionType . String , private : true } ,
112
+ template : { type : OptionType . String , hasSensitiveValue : true } ,
113
+ certificate : { type : OptionType . String , hasSensitiveValue : true } ,
114
114
certificatePassword : { type : OptionType . String } ,
115
115
release : { type : OptionType . Boolean , alias : "r" } ,
116
- var : { type : OptionType . Object , private : true } ,
116
+ var : { type : OptionType . Object , hasSensitiveValue : true } ,
117
117
default : { type : OptionType . Boolean } ,
118
118
count : { type : OptionType . Number } ,
119
- analyticsLogFile : { type : OptionType . String , private : true } ,
119
+ analyticsLogFile : { type : OptionType . String , hasSensitiveValue : true } ,
120
120
hooks : { type : OptionType . Boolean , default : true } ,
121
121
link : { type : OptionType . Boolean , default : false } ,
122
122
aab : { type : OptionType . Boolean }
0 commit comments